    Kate, you got some goofy issues with your Cobalt. Going over it again, you've got a 507 code (high idle) yet you're getting a low idle. And this problem only starts to occur 2 minutes after the vehicle has been started regardless of operating temp.

    Looking into the 507 code, I was not able to find anything regarding that code and a low idle condition, but everything it said to check, I think has been covered.

    I know we've talked about Vacum leaks. Hook a vacum tester up to it, let it run and watch the vacum and see what happenes when that 2 minute mark hits.

    I don't remember the PCV being brought up, Alldata did list that as a checking point.

    Also listed the MAP (manifold absolute pressure) sensor as a checking point, make sure it's clean and functioning properly
